Under international financial reporting standards, investment property is property that an entity holds to earn rental income and/or capital appreciation. Another important step in setting up your rental property expense tracking is to to decide whether you will implement the cash or accrual method of accounting. If you prefer to record income and expenses as they occur, regardless of when the cash is received or paid, you should use the accrual method.
